Following on from the success of its inaugural #SME100 scheme last year, AdSmart from Sky is returning this summer – and is doubling its funding. The £2 million+ support fund is open to small UK businesses, with applications open from June 2nd.

100 SMEs will be awarded a campaign value of £20k comprised of TV advertising. Last year, SMEs including Field & Flower, Grenade and Perfect Dress Company participated in the scheme. Due to its success, a further £1.5 million was investment, extending support to 250 SMEs.

Do I qualify for the #SME100?

To qualify, businesses must pass the following requirements:

  • new to TV advertising (or no TV within the last 12 months)
  • size 2-50 full-time employees
  • >1 year trading history
  • 1 month free campaign completed on or before 30th September.
  • 30″ TV ad required

What kind of financial support will be offered?

For those awarded funding, each will receive £20,000 of TV advertising across Sky channels, alongside a free 12-month superfast business broadband and digital phone package. All 30′ TV ad campaigns must be completed by 30th September. Although Sky Media will assist (where required) to provide TVC, businesses are encouraged to use other services like Skylark Media to provide support to complete ads.

How are businesses selected for the #SME100?

Businesses that are selected will be representative of the UK both from a geographic and diversity perspective. Aligned to Sky’s 2025 targets, 20% of winners will come from an ethnic minority background, with at least a quart of these to be black-owned businesses.

What kind of return can I expect?

All ads are delivered via AdSmart from Sky, the addressable TV platform, that easily enables to advertise on TV by focusing on the audiences that they wish to target specifically. This may include by postcode area, a designated distance to a store, or by household make up or lifestyle attributes. The fragrance company, Arran Sense of Scotland, took part in the scheme last year – targeting audiences in specific local authorities in Scotland. Its advertising campaign resulted in over 300 orders and £15,000 generated in revenue.
